Understanding Thermal Scopes
So how do thermal scopes work? They are at the heart of their operation. scopes are able to detect infrared radiation which every object emits.
This radiation is then converted into an electronic signal which is processed to create the thermal image. The image can be displayed using different color palettes, with different colors representing different temperatures. Several thermal scopes are available in the market, each with distinct specifications and features.
Some are designed specifically for certain applications, like hunting or home inspections, others are more adaptable. Take into consideration factors like resolution and detection range, as well as refresh rate and battery life when selecting a thermal scope.

Maintenance and care for Thermal Scopes
Taking care of the thermal scope you have is vital to ensure its long-term durability. Here are some helpful tips:
- Clean the lens Use an absorbent cloth or a solution for cleaning the lens to remove dust or smudges. A clean lens ensures clear images.
- When you are not using it put your scope away in a dry, cool place away from direct sunlight. This helps to safeguard the delicate electronics inside the scope.
- Take care when handling it Be careful not to drop or bump your scope, as this could damage internal components that are delicate. Always handle your thermal scope with care.

Legal and Ethical Considerations
While thermal scopes have many benefits, knowing the ethical and legal implications concerning their use is essential. In some regions, using thermal scopes to hunt is restricted or prohibited. Here are some tips to keep in mind:
- Always check local laws and regulations prior to using a thermal scope for hunting.
- Respect wildlife and use thermal scopes in a responsible manner.
- Remember, ethical hunting involves fair chase. Using thermal scopes should not provide you with an unfair advantage over your opponent.
